Today marks the global launch of **Pandoland** on Android, a thrilling new game developed by Game Freak, the creators of Pokémon, in collaboration with WonderPlanet, known for Jumputi Heroes. Already a hit in Japan since its release last year, Pandoland is now ready to captivate players worldwide.
Let the Treasure Hunt Begin!
In **Pandoland**, you take on the role of a leader of an explorer squad, venturing into the vast and mysterious region known as Pandoland. As you progress, you'll encounter a fog-of-war mechanic that adds an element of discovery to the game. Your mission is to clear the mist, uncover hidden spots, and encounter the unexpected.
Throughout your journey, you'll meet over 500 unique companions and collect legendary treasures. These treasures and companions enhance your team's strength. The primary way to acquire new allies and treasures is by conquering dungeons, with all your finds being cataloged in a library that gradually boosts your squad's capabilities.
While **Pandoland** can be enjoyed solo, the game truly shines when you explore with others. You can team up with friends or invite them to join your adventure. Players can also share discoveries, such as rare quests or hidden treasures, enriching the community experience.

A Pandoland Launch Campaign Is Going on Android
To celebrate **Pandoland**'s launch on Android, Game Freak and WonderPlanet have initiated several exciting campaigns. By inviting friends to the game, you can earn rewards such as an SR ticket upon successful completion of the invite.
Additionally, there are free rewards up for grabs. Log in for 30 consecutive days to claim 15,000 Diamonds. You can also receive an SR character named Charlotte, along with items like Meat on the Bone and 500 coins to kickstart your adventure.
